MARKET OVERVIEW
The PCIe Switch Chips Market, a segment within the thriving technology ecosystem, is a testament to the rapid pace of innovation and the constant quest for enhanced performance and efficiency. At its core, PCIe, or Peripheral Component Interconnect Express, Switch Chips play a pivotal role in facilitating high-speed data transfer and seamless communication within electronic devices.
PCIe Switch Chips are specialized integrated circuits designed to manage the flow of data between various components of a computer system. These chips operate as the orchestrators of communication, enabling the efficient exchange of information between connected devices, such as graphics cards, storage devices, and network adapters. Their significance lies in their ability to optimize data pathways, ensuring that information travels swiftly and without bottlenecks, thereby enhancing the overall performance of electronic systems.
One of the key aspects contributing to the importance of PCIe Switch Chips is their role in addressing the increasing demands for bandwidth in modern computing environments. As technological advancements continue to push the boundaries of data-intensive applications, ranging from gaming to artificial intelligence, the need for faster and more reliable data transfer becomes paramount. PCIe Switch Chips rise to this challenge by providing a scalable and high-bandwidth interconnect solution, allowing devices to communicate seamlessly and unleashing the full potential of cutting-edge technologies.
Furthermore, the significance of PCIe Switch Chips extends to their role in promoting scalability and flexibility in electronic systems. These chips are designed to support multiple lanes and configurations, accommodating diverse hardware setups and adapting to the evolving requirements of modern computing. This inherent flexibility ensures that electronic systems can be tailored to specific needs, whether it be a high-performance gaming rig, a data center server, or an embedded system for industrial applications.
Global PCIe Switch Chips market is estimated to reach $70,920.5 Million by 2030; growing at a CAGR of 16.9% from 2023 to 2030.

MARKET SEGMENTATION
By Type
In the expansive landscape of the global PCIe Switch Chips market, the differentiation of types provides a nuanced understanding of the technological offerings. The market unfolds with several types, each contributing uniquely to the interconnected world of electronic devices. PCIe 2.0, holding a value of 4210.7 USD Million in 2022, represents a foundational type, showcasing its enduring relevance in various applications.
A notable advancement comes in the form of PCIe 3.0, valued at 11294.2 USD Million in the same year. This type signifies a substantial leap in data transfer capabilities, meeting the escalating demands of contemporary computing needs. As technology relentlessly propels forward, PCIe 4.0 emerges, valued at 3712.7 USD Million in 2022, exemplifying the industry's commitment to staying at the forefront of innovation.
Further exemplifying the pace of technological evolution is PCIe 5.0, valued at 1439.6 USD Million in 2022. This type represents the cutting edge, showcasing the market's responsiveness to the insatiable appetite for faster and more efficient data transfer. By Application
The global PCIe Switch Chips market showcases a multifaceted landscape with diverse applications steering its trajectory. One key application is the Data Center segment, valued at 12478.5 USD Million in 2022, underscoring the pivotal role of PCIe switch chips in managing and optimizing data flow within these central hubs of digital operations. The robust valuation highlights the critical demand for efficient data processing and transmission within data centers, epitomizing the market's significance in the tech ecosystem.
In parallel, the Consumer Electronics segment emerges as a substantial player, boasting a valuation of 6212.3 USD Million in 2022. This segment's prominence underscores the integration of PCIe switch chips in a myriad of consumer electronic devices, from laptops to gaming consoles, where seamless and rapid data transfer is imperative for optimal performance. The market's substantial presence in the consumer electronics domain elucidates its relevance in enhancing the functionality of everyday tech gadgets.
Additionally, the Other segment, valued at 1966.5 USD Million in 2022, encompasses a range of applications beyond the confines of data centers and consumer electronics.
